Choose the right type of survey

The type of survey you select will further impact how much you end up spending on surveys. The method of survey that you select will mostly be dependent on the materials your craft is built from. If your vessel is made of aluminum or steel, the surveyor will pay attention to the plate thickness using ultrasound and a hammer. They will also focus on the welding. With fiberglass, different disciplines will be needed. Focus will be on the high load areas, the physical structure and moisture levels. The surveyor will also focus on damage/ groundings.

Why use a surveyor?

There are many reasons why you should consider getting the services of a marine surveyor. Top on the list is the peace of mind that comes with knowing you understand everything about the vessel you are about to buy. Surveyors use specialized tools like moisture meters to gauge the condition of a component. If you plan on financing the boat or need to get boat insurance, you will have to provide a certified survey report.

It costs about $18 to $25 per foot to get a boat survey. This cost includes out-of-water inspections, tests of onboard systems, sea trial as well as a full boat survey report. The cost can change depending on the services you need and the surveyor you are working with. For smaller boats, it is not uncommon for a surveyor to offer a flat fee rate. If your boat is in an inaccessible location, a surveyor may charge their transport cost to you.

Sign the contract

After finding the boat that is perfect for you, the next step is to sign a contract with the seller. This has to be done before placing a deposit. A contract of sale has to be written and you and the seller have to agree on the terms before signing anything. It is good to include a clause about the deposit and payment plan in the contract. The contract must also state that you will hold up the end of your deal if the boat survey is satisfactory to you. The survey has to be done within a specified period of time and must include a sea trial. Ensure the contract state that if the boat survey report reveals issues and the seller is unwilling to fix them or negotiate, the deposit will be refunded fully within a specified period of time.

Make a deposit

Now that you are okay with the contract, the final step before you bring in a marine surveyor is to make a deposit. The seller may request a deposit of between 5% and 10% of the selling price. This is required because it is a lot of work to spend almost a full day inspecting, testing and slipping a boat during a survey. The seller wants to be certain that you are a serious buyer.

The various types of marine surveyors can be placed in two categories: proactive and reactive surveyors. Just like the name implies, proactive surveyors identify problems in a vessel before they occur. Their primary responsibility is to assess the condition of a vessel during the sale or during a routine check. If possible damage or flaw is identified, boat surveyors Fort Lauderdale recommends appropriate repairs so as to avert mishaps. It is for this reason that these surveyors are called proactive surveyors.

With reactive surveyors, these are called after an incident has occurred. This second category is made up of claimants, arbitration and insurance surveyors. They assess a boat as a reaction to something that occurred.  Now that you understand the two main types of surveyors, let’s take a look at the other types of surveyors.

Cargo surveyors

These are specialists that are hired by charter or organizations involved in the transport of cargo in bulk. The responsibility of these surveyors is to ensure the cargo is loaded and unloaded properly. The surveyor further calculates permissible loads, minimum and maximum drafts as well as cross-checks the manifest with loaded cargo.

Classification surveyors

These are representatives of classification sociality. They make sure a boat adheres to the pre-set regulations. Classification societies are standardization bodies responsible for making sure ships are built and operated in a safe manner. They impose restrictions on a ship based on the class of the vessel. These societies require a vessel to maintain certain standards in order to remain registered under the society.

Government surveyors

These represent flag state representatives and port state representatives. Flag state officials make sure a boat is registered under its country and meets satisfactory requirements to continue being registered. Flag state representatives can revoke or suspend boat registrations. Port state officials, on the other hand, report to the government of the country a ship is docked. They ensure departing and incoming ships meet requirements that relate to a port. They also ensure draft limits in a port are maintained.

Sinking

There is nothing more disturbing than watching your boat sink. Lesser fittings such as clamps and hoses last only a couple of years. They usually fail before anything else. If water is not drained properly, flooding on the boat will cause damage to the battery and bilge pump. Undrained water on the boat will also make the boat too heavy. One of the duties of a boat surveyor is to ensure rainwater is drained properly and that all the fittings are in good condition.

Fire and explosions

So many things can cause fire on a boat. In most cases, faulty DC wiring is the leading cause of fires on boats. Chafed wires are the leading cause. AC shore-power cord inlet is yet another leading cause of fires on boats. Wear and corrosion causes high resistance which creates heat. Overheated exhaust manifolds as well as fuel leaks may lead to fires.
